A Resolution Approving a Final Plan on 932 S. Lake Street for a Landscaping with Outside Storage (2910) Use (A + AJ Landscaping - 16-01225 / AU28/3-15.270-Rz/Su/PD/Fpn - SB - Ward 4)  

 

PURPOSE:

The Petitioner, A + AJ Landscaping is requesting approval of a Final Plan for a Landscaping with Outside Storage (2910) Use at 932 S. Lake Street, fronting on both S. Lake Street and E. Lake Street, south of Arnold Avenue.       

 

BACKGROUND:

The Subject Property is made up of two parcels: (1) existing business with B-3 Business and Wholesale District zoning; and (2) vacant land with R-1 One Family-Dwelling District.    Additional information is on the legislative history of the property can be found in the attached Property Research Sheet.

 

The petitioner is requesting approval of a Final Plan for a Landscaping with Outside Storage (2910) Use.  The proposed details of the request include the use of the existing 1,050 square foot single family structure as an office for the business, and an approximately 38,600 square foot fenced in storage area for open space, outside storage and display. The petitioner is also proposing the construction of a monument sign on the S. Lake Street frontage.

 

Concurrently with this proposal, the petitioner is requesting approval of the establishment of Special Use Planned Development, and to change the underlying zoning district on a portion of the property from R-1 One Family Dwelling District to B-3 Business and Wholesale District. The business recently expanded onto the R-1 parcel and was sited with a violation of the zoning ordinance.  The owner is seeking a Special Use on the property to bring it into conformance with the zoning ordinance.  The details of the Plan Description include modifications to the standard B-3 zoning regulations including the addition of a landscaping business as a permitted use on both parcels with some site restrictions, the reduction of setbacks and the standard prohibited uses. 

 

DISCUSSION:

Staff has reviewed the Final Plan petition and have sent comments back to the petitioner on those submittals.  The petitioner has made the requested revisions to these documents and they now meet the applicable codes and ordinances, with the exception of the location of the fencing. 

 

The Special Use Plan Description includes a twenty foot (20') setback to be established along the northern fence line of Lot 25 adjacent to the residential property on E. Lake Street, and a seventeen foot (17') setback be established along the Subject Property's E. Lake Street frontage.  An existing fence has already been installed on the site and pursuant to these provisions the fence would need to be relocated to meet the setbacks.  The petitioner has agreed to these setbacks and to relocate the fence.
